How to Choose the Best Text-to-Video AI Free Trial

With dozens of platforms offering free trials, selecting the right one requires a structured approach. Follow these steps to maximize your evaluation:
- Define your output goal. Are you creating a professional talking-head video for sales, or short animated clips for social media? Tools like Synthesia excel at realistic avatars, while Pika Labs is better for stylized, artistic renders.
- Check trial length and credits. Look for free trials that provide enough generations to test consistency. A 7-day trial with 10 credits may be sufficient for a single project, but 30-day trials with 50+ credits offer more flexibility.
- Inspect export restrictions. Most free trials watermark videos or cap resolution at 720p. If you need 1080p or 4K for client demos, prioritize trials that offer higher exports (even with a watermark) to assess quality.
- Test language and accent support. For non-English content, verify that the tool supports your target language with accurate pronunciation. According to a test by perfectcorp.com (May 2026), the best multilingual AI video generators now handle 30+ languages.
- Evaluate ease of use. Many free trials require no credit card. Sign up for 2–3 different trials simultaneously and compare the user interface, prompt flexibility, and rendering speed.
By following this checklist, you can identify the best text to video AI free trial that matches your workflow without wasting time on mismatched features.

Key Features to Look for in a Free Trial
Video Quality and Resolution
Even within a free trial, the underlying quality of the generated video should be representative of the paid version. Most tools offer 720p in the free tier, but some, like InVideo AI, allow 1080p with a watermark. Test a few generations to see if the rendering is smooth and the transitions are natural.
Avatar Realism and Customization
For talking-head videos, look for trials that let you adjust avatar clothing, background, and gestures. A study from Marketing4eCommerce (August 2025) noted that realistic avatars increased viewer engagement by 35% in social experiments. Synthesia and RunwayML lead in this area.
Language and Accent Coverage
If your audience is global, verify that the free trial includes your target languages. perfectcorp.com (May 2026) highlighted that the best tools now support over 30 languages with native accents. Some trials restrict multi-language to paid plans, so check the fine print.
Commercial Usage Rights
Most free trials explicitly prohibit commercial use or place a watermark that makes professional deployment difficult. If you plan to use the tool for business, look for trials that offer a “no-credit-card” period specifically for evaluation, then upgrade for commercial licensing.

Are there any free text-to-video AI tools with no watermark?
Almost all free trials add a watermark to output. Some platforms, like HeyGen, remove the watermark if you invite friends or complete a survey, but generally, watermark-free export requires a paid subscription. However, the watermark is usually small and does not affect evaluation of video quality.
How long do free trials typically last in 2026?
Most text-to-video AI tools offer free trials between 7 and 30 days. RunwayML and Synthesia provide 14–30 days, while InVideo AI and HeyGen stick to 7 days. Always check the current terms, as some platforms change trial durations seasonally.
Can I use a free trial for commercial projects?
No—free trials are for evaluation only. Commercial use requires a paid plan that removes watermarks and grants licensing rights. Using trial videos for client work may violate terms of service and result in legal action.
